Brussels Sprouts au Gratin

Ingredients
2 packages (10 ounces each) frozen brussels sprouts
1/2 cup grated sharp processed cheese spread
1/4 cup Roberts Butter
1/4 cup dry bread crumbs
1/3 cup chopped walnuts
Preparation
Prepare brussels sprouts according to package directions; drain. Place in a buttered 1 1/2 quart baking dish and sprinkle with grated cheese spread. Melt butter in small skillet; add bread crumbs and walnuts. Cook, stirring, until lightly browned; sprinkle over brussels sprouts. Bake at 400° for 10 minutesYield: 6 servings
Raw brussels sprouts, sometimes called "baby cabbages," are very high in vitamin C. Overcooking brussels sprouts will destroy their vitamin C content and detract from their flavor, so take care to cook brussels sprouts just until tender.
